Global Action
Soroptimist clubs undertake a wide range of projects depending on local need but the following objectives underpin our work:
- Increasing access to formal and non-formal learning opportunities.
- Improving access to economic empowerment and sustainable opportunities for the employment of women.
- Eliminating violence against women and girls and ensuring women’s participation in conflict resolution.
- Ensuring women and girls have food security and access to the highest attainable standards of health care.
- Addressing the specific needs of women and girls by improving environmental sustainability and mitigating effects of climate change and disasters.
Who is SOROPTIMIST
The name Soroptimist was coined from the Latin soror meaning sister, and optima meaning best. Soroptimist is perhaps best interpreted as ‘the best for women’. The first Soroptimist club was founded in Oakland, California, in 1921. Soroptimist International (SI) is a global volunteer movement that works together to transform the lives of women and girls around the world. SI’s global network is comprised of 75,000 clubs with members in 130 countries and territories. SI works at various levels to Educate, Empower, and Enable opportunities for women and girls.

Mission & Vision
Soroptimist International is committed to a world where women and girls work together to achieve their individual and collective potential, realize aspirations and have an equal voice in creating strong, and peaceful communities.
Mission Soroptimists inspire action and create opportunities to transform the lives of women and girls through a global network of members and international partnerships.
